User Guide: SNMP plug-in version 2.14.0 for VST-APL

Network



Network Details

You can open the Network Details page by clicking "Network" in the node attributes section on the Device Tree View page.
The "Network Details" page shows its attributes and a event list.

Node Attributes

Table 1: Network Node Attributes
Item Name Contents
Subnet Name "Network"
Monitored Subnets Shows the number of monitored subnets in the network.
Number of discovered nodes Shows the number of devices in the network.
Number of managed nodes Shows the number of detected devices which are monitored.
Note
The maximum number of devices SNMP Plug-in can monitor is 1000.
Status Shows the status of the network.

Event List

You can see a list of event logs on the "Event Log List" page.
Table 2: Event List
Item Name Description
Date Shows the date/time of the events
Target Name Shows the event source name such as node name where the event occurred.
Model Name Shows the model name of the event source (when the source is a device).
Event Name Shows a type of the event.
Message Shows a descriptive message for the event.
Detail Moves to the Event Log Details page for the event.
